Cylindrical gas pressure cells and gas intensifiers

Various cylindrical gas pressure cells operated in conjunction with the appropriate gas intensifiers are available. They are typically used across a number of diffractometers and spectrometers at the SNS and HFIR. CO2, CH4, He, N2 and Ar are some of the gases commonly used in these cells. Other gases may be utilized, pending technical review. An example of use and development for diffraction at SNS can be found here: Santos et al. RSI 89, 092907 (2018)

Gas cells

Cell type Max pressure Sample bore diameter Max sample height Available gases/Notes
TiZr Gas Pressure Cell 1.2 kbar (17,600 psi) 6.35 mm (.25") 63.5 mm (2.5") TiZr body
100 bar cell 100 bar (1500 psi) 6 mm (.25") 57 mm (2.25") Aluminum body
Small Harwood Gas Pressure Cell 6 kbar (88,000 psi) 38 mm (1.5") 50.8 mm (2") Aluminum body
Hydrogen Gas Pressure Cell 7 kbar (102,00 psi) 7 mm (.27") 70 mm (2.75") CuBe body, H2 compatible
Small Auto-Frettage Gas Pressure Cell 4.8 kbar (70,400 psi) 6 mm (.236") 60 mm (2.37") Aluminum body
Large Auto-Frettage Gas Pressure Cell  4.8 kbar (70,400 psi) 30.5 mm (1.2") 60 mm (2.37") Aluminum body
